The championship will wait: Maccabi Haifa lost 1: 0 to Hapoel Beer Sheva – Haifa

by time news

Maccabi Haifa lost Saturday (7/5/2022) 1: 0 to Hapoel Beer Sheva in the 33rd round of the Premier League in football. The match was held at Turner Stadium in Bessarabia in front of 13,000 spectators, 1443 of them dressed in green. A victory would have given the Greens the championship for the second time in a row, and now they will have to continue the struggle to achieve it.

The greens start slowly

At the beginning of the game, Barak Bachar’s defense was insecure and lost balls for the most part. Luckily, there was not much risk to her goal, because the Be’er Sheva attack missed her chances. Dor Micha hit Josh Cohen weakly in the 10th minute, and 4 minutes later the Reds recorded a big miss. Losing a ball from Ali Muhammad in the center of the field allowed Eugene to try to run all the way to the goal, but in front of Cohen he kicked high.

A few minutes later the guests entered the game. Omri Glazer had to fend off a kick by Dolev Haziza in the 28th minute, and a few seconds later a terrible input from Mikael Alphonse. The really dangerous situation of the first half came 2 minutes later. Noble Omar fired a goal from outside the box, Glazer boxed and caught the ball. 0: 0 at the end of the first half.

The distance that changed the game

5 minutes into the second half and the game took an unwanted turn for the visitors from Haifa. Muhammad Abu Fani stepped on Micha, received a second yellow and was sent off. The Greens fell behind numerically, from which it was very difficult to recover, and Be’er Sheva really liked the new situation. Barak Bachar had to take out the noble and put in Mahmoud Jaber to keep a strong link. After descending to the bench, the nobles of York were observed towards Beer Sheva fans, an act for which he is expected to be sent off.

The Reds began to threaten Cohen’s goal. Ramzi Spori fired from a distance in the 66th minute and Cohen headed to the corner. A minute later Or Dadia carelessly missed from an extension. In the end, the pressure paid off and Be’er Sheva scored the goal. Spori picked up a free kick in the 80th minute and Eitan Tibi hit the back and in. 1: 0 to Hapoel Beer Sheva.

Maccabi Haifa tried with little time left to try to scrape an equalizer and abandoned the defense. The Southerners reached some situations where they could double towards the end. Spori’s shot went over the bar in the 89th minute, and in another situation Nikita Rokavica was stopped by Cohen and the rebound was sent by Sagiv Yehezkel out in front of an empty net. In the end, Haifa failed to punish Aliniv Barda’s players for their misses and the game ended 1-0 to Beer Sheva.

The ball is still in the feet of the Greens

After the loss, the Greens remain on 72 points, while the rivals from Be’er Sheva in 2nd place have 66 points. There are 3 more games left, so 4 points will guarantee Maccabi Haifa success. In the next round, they will host Maccabi Tel Aviv (Tuesday, 10/5/2022). A green victory against the Yellows plus the loss of points of the Southerners against Hapoel Tel Aviv will end the story and crown the Greens for the second time in a row for the state champions.
